What is the Florida TST/IGRA TB Reportable Form?
The Florida TST/IGRA TB Reportable Form is a critical document used by healthcare providers in Florida to report tuberculosis (TB) cases and suspected cases. This form facilitates effective tuberculosis case reporting to the Florida Department of Health, essential for maintaining public health and safety.
This reportable form compiles key patient information, test results, and risk factors, supporting the healthcare system in monitoring and controlling tuberculosis. Utilizing the Florida TB report form is key for healthcare providers aiming to enhance their contributions to public health protocols.

Who Needs the Florida TST/IGRA TB Reportable Form?
Healthcare providers, including physicians, clinics, and hospitals, are required to use the Florida TST/IGRA TB Reportable Form whenever they suspect or confirm a TB case. Filling out this form is imperative under specific circumstances, such as confirmed positive test results or patient symptoms indicative of tuberculosis.
Accurate reporting through this health department form is vital for public health officials to track and address TB outbreaks effectively, safeguarding community health.
